Social Media Analyst salary in Iceland

Average Yearly Salary of Social Media Analyst in Iceland is approximately 10,222,718 ISK (71,556 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

What does Social Media Analyst do?

occupation personasA social media analyst is responsible for analyzing and interpreting data from various social media platforms to gain insights into audience behavior, engagement, and trends. They track key metrics, such as reach, impressions, and engagement rates, to assess the effectiveness of social media campaigns and strategies. By monitoring online conversations and sentiment analysis, they provide valuable feedback to improve brand reputation and customer satisfaction. Social media analysts also conduct competitor analysis to identify industry trends and benchmark against competitors. They collaborate with marketing teams to develop data-driven strategies and optimize social media content. Additionally, they stay updated on emerging social media platforms and tools to ensure effective data collection and analysis.

Salary increase per years of experience

Based on data available the salary increase per years of experience is as following

    0 years (beginner) equals base salary
    1 to 5 years of experience yields up arrow+12% salary increase
    6 to 10 years of experience yields up arrow+25% salary increase
    11 to 15 years of experience yields up arrow+16% salary increase
    16 to 25 years of experience yields up arrow+9% salary increase
    more than 25 years of experience yields up arrow+10% salary increase
NOTE: Details based on limited set of data. Percentages may vary.
